Kiel mi kreas simbolan ligon en Linukso?

Por krei simbolan ligilon transdonu la opcion -s al la komando ln sekvata de la cela dosiero kaj la nomo de ligilo. En la sekva ekzemplo dosiero estas simbolligita en la bin-dosierujon.

Por fari tion, sekvu ĉi tiujn paŝojn:

  1. Konektu al via gastiga konto per SSH.
  2. Uzu ls kaj cd por navigi al la dosierujo kie vi ŝatus ke la simbola ligilo estu metita. Helpema Sugesto. ls resendos liston de dosieroj en via nuna loko. …
  3. Unufoje tie, rulu la komandon: ln -s [fonto-dosiernomo] [ligo-dosiernomo]

7 jan. 2020

Simbola ligo, ankaŭ nomita mola ligo, estas speciala speco de dosiero kiu montras al alia dosiero, tre kiel ŝparvojo en Vindozo aŭ Makintoŝo-kaŝnomo. Male al malmola ligo, simbola ligo ne enhavas la datumojn en la cela dosiero. Ĝi simple montras al alia eniro ie en la dosiersistemo.

Simligo (ankaŭ nomata simbola ligilo) estas speco de dosiero en Linukso, kiu montras alian dosieron aŭ dosierujon en via komputilo. Simligoj similas al ŝparvojoj en Vindozo. Iuj homoj nomas simbolligojn "malmolaj ligiloj" - speco de ligo en Linukso/UNIkso-sistemoj - kontraste al "malmolaj ligiloj".

Por krei malmolajn ligilojn en Linukso aŭ Unikso-simila sistemo:

  1. Kreu malmolan ligilon inter sfile1file kaj link1file, rulu: ln sfile1file ligo1dosiero.
  2. Por fari simbolajn ligilojn anstataŭ malmolajn ligilojn, uzu: ln -s fontligo.
  3. Por kontroli molajn aŭ malmolajn ligilojn en Linukso, rulu: ls -l source link.

16 okt. 2018 g.

Uzu la ls -l komandon por kontroli ĉu donita dosiero estas simbola ligo, kaj por trovi la dosieron aŭ dosierujon, al kiu simbola ligo montras. La unua signo "l", indikas ke la dosiero estas simbolligo. La simbolo “->” montras la dosieron al kiu la simbolligo montras.

Se vi volas montri la fonton kaj la celon de la ligilo, provu stat -c%N dosierojn* . ekz. -c povas esti skribita –format kaj %N signifas "cita dosiernomo kun dereferenco se simbola ligo". sed ĉi tiuj devas esti provitaj sur malsamaj platformoj.

Por vidi la simbolajn ligilojn en dosierujo:

  1. Malfermu terminalon kaj movu al tiu dosierujo.
  2. Tajpu la komandon: ls -la. Ĉi tio longe listigos ĉiujn dosierojn en la dosierujo eĉ se ili estas kaŝitaj.
  3. La dosieroj, kiuj komenciĝas per l, estas viaj simbolaj ligiloj.

Simbola aŭ mola ligo estas fakta ligo al la origina dosiero, dum malmola ligo estas spegula kopio de la origina dosiero. … havas malsamajn inodan nombron kaj dosierpermesojn ol originala dosiero, permesoj ne estos ĝisdatigitaj, havas nur la vojon de la origina dosiero, ne la enhavon.

Soft Link enhavas la vojon por originala dosiero kaj ne la enhavon. Forigi molan ligilon influas nenion krom forigi originalan dosieron, la ligo fariĝas "pendanta" ligilo kiu montras al neekzistanta dosiero. Mola ligilo povas ligi al dosierujo.

Simbolaj ligiloj estas uzataj la tutan tempon por ligi bibliotekojn kaj certigi, ke dosieroj estas en konsekvencaj lokoj sen movi aŭ kopii la originalon. Ligiloj ofte estas uzataj por "stoki" plurajn kopiojn de la sama dosiero en malsamaj lokoj sed ankoraŭ referenco al unu dosiero.

Plej multaj dosiersistemoj, kiuj subtenas malmolajn ligilojn, uzas referenckalkuladon. Entjera valoro estas stokita kun ĉiu fizika datensekcio. Ĉi tiu entjero reprezentas la totalan nombron de malmolaj ligiloj, kiuj estis kreitaj por montri la datumojn. Kiam nova ligilo estas kreita, ĉi tiu valoro pliiĝas je unu.

Ĉu vi ŝatas ĉi tiun afiŝon? Bonvolu dividi al viaj amikoj:
OS Hodiaŭ